Visual Studio 2022怎么安装 #include<graphics.h>
时间: 2024-12-27 10:14:43 浏览: 12
### 如何在 Visual Studio 2022 中安装和配置 `graphics.h` 头文件
#### 下载并安装 EasyX 图形库
为了能够在 Visual Studio 2022 中使用 `graphics.h` 文件,需要先下载并安装 EasyX 图形库。访问官方网站 http://www.easyx.cn 并选择适合的版本进行下载[^4]。
#### 运行安装程序
下载完成后运行该 exe 文件,按照提示操作直至弹出安装向导界面。单击“下一步”,此时安装向导将会自动检测已安装的编辑器版本;对于本案例而言即为 Visual C++ 2022 (Visual Studio 2022)[^1]。确认无误后继续点击对应于当前 VS 版本后的“安装”按钮来启动安装过程,并耐心等待其顺利完成。
#### 验证安装成功与否
一旦上述步骤全部执行完毕,则可以在 IDE 内部正常调用头文件以及其中定义的各种函数而不会遇到错误报告的情况了。可以通过编写一段简单的测试代码验证是否正确设置了环境:
```cpp
#include "graphics.h"
int main()
{
initgraph(640, 480);
circle(200, 200, 100);
getch();
closegraph();
return 0;
}
```
这段小程序尝试初始化一个大小为 640×480 的窗口并在里面绘制了一个圆形对象,最后通过获取键盘输入的方式保持画面直到用户按下任意键才关闭整个图形界面[^3]。
相关问题
#include<graphics.h>报错
`#include<graphics.h>`通常是在使用Windows平台下的Graphics Library(GDI,Graphics Device Interface)时使用的头文件,它包含了各种图形绘制的相关函数。然而,如果你在其他环境,比如Linux或者现代的Windows系统(Windows API版本),以及一些基于C++11及以上标准的项目中尝试使用这个头文件,可能会遇到错误,因为Graphics.h已经不再官方支持,并且可能无法直接找到。
在C++11之后,Windows API的图形编程推荐使用DirectX或Modern C++的库(如Windows GDI+)。如果你是跨平台开发,或者使用的是最新版的Visual Studio,可能需要使用其他库,例如SFML、ALLEGRO或GLEW来进行图形渲染。
如果确实遇到了`#include<graphics.h>`报错,你可以尝试以下几种解决办法:
1. 检查是否已安装GDI库,如果不是,Windows环境下通常无需手动安装,因为它默认包含在Windows SDK中。
2. 确保你正在编译的代码是在支持GDI的环境中,如旧版的Visual Studio。
3. 寻找替代方案,如提到的那些现代图形库。
vscode的#include<graphics.h>怎么配置
VS Code是一款强大的集成开发环境,它默认并不支持直接编译C/C++程序中的图形库函数,如`#include <graphics.h>`(这通常用于Windows下的 Turbo C++ 或者 DJGPP 环境)。如果你想要在VSCode中编写并编译使用 graphics.h 的代码,你需要安装额外的插件和做一些配置。
1. 安装C/C++支持:首先确保已经安装了C/C++ for Visual Studio Code插件,可以在 Extensions (扩展) 面板搜索 "C/C++" 并安装官方的Microsoft C/C++ extension。
2. 设置编译器路径:打开用户设置(`Ctrl + ,` 或者 `Cmd + ,`),添加或编辑`.vscode/c_cpp_properties.json`文件,配置编译器路径。例如,对于MinGW,可以添加:
```json
{
"configurations": [
{
"name": "Win32",
"includePath": ["$(workspaceFolder)/**", "${env:系统drive}${env:ProgramFiles}/mingw-w64/${targetPlatform}/x86_64-w64-mingw32/include"],
"defines": ["_DEBUG", "__GNUC__", "__unix__", "_POSIX_SOURCE"],
"cStandard": "c17",
"cppStandard": "c++17",
"intelliSenseMode": "gcc-x64"
}
],
"version": 4
}
```
3. 添加图形头文件路径:在`includePath`数组中添加`<graphics.h>`所在的路径,通常是类似`"${env:ProgramFiles}/mingw-w64/${targetPlatform}/x86_64-w64-mingw32/include"`, 将`x86_64-w64-mingw32`替换为你实际的 mingw 版本目录。
4. 安装依赖库:`graphics.h`通常依赖于`windows.h`等库,需要将它们的头文件路径也加入到配置中。如果`windows.h`在`mingw`环境中找不到,你可能需要单独下载和配置`mingw-gcc-make`。
5. 编译命令:确保你有正确的构建命令,VSCode可能会自动检测到g++或mingw-gcc。如果没有,你可能需要在任务(task)或启动配置(startup task)中指定编译命令。
完成以上步骤后,你应该能够在VSCode中调试包含`graphics.h`的C/C++项目了。然而,由于 graphics.h 是Windows API的一部分,并不是跨平台的,所以在其他操作系统上可能无法正常工作。
阅读全文